Design Integration Tips from a Brand Designer’s Perspective

To get the most out of Overstimulated Moms Club Svg, here are a few practical notes based on my experience:

  1. Test With Your Color Palette: Import the SVG into your preferred design tool and try it with your brand’s primary and secondary colors. Does it stand out? Does it blend harmoniously?
  2. Check Black and White Usage: Since many print materials require grayscale, ensure the design remains legible and emotionally resonant in monochrome form.
  3. Place in Real Campaign Mockups: Try placing it in a mockup of a website header, Facebook ad, or product label to see how it functions in context. This helps avoid potential clashes with other design elements.
  4. Preview on Mobile Screens: Especially if you’re using it in digital ads or social media banners, confirm it looks good on smaller devices. Simplify layers if needed.
  5. Test Readability in Small Sizes: Resize the SVG to match typical social media icon or thumbnail dimensions to ensure it doesn’t lose clarity.
  6. Font Pairing Experiments: Try pairing the illustration with different typefaces—serif fonts for a classic, nurturing feel; sans serif for clean modernity; script or handwritten fonts for personalization. Display fonts can help emphasize key messages without overshadowing the image.
  7. Review Spacing and Balance: Make sure the design isn't crowding the layout. Proper white space is crucial for maintaining a professional appearance and ensuring readability.
  8. Confirm Commercial Licensing: Before using this in paid campaigns, client work, or branded materials, verify the licensing terms. This is especially important for marketers and designers who want to avoid legal issues down the line.
